Paying the healthcare surcharge

You’ll pay the immigration healthcare surcharge (IHS) when you apply for your visa. You must complete the payment and return to the immigration application in less than 30 minutes.

You must pay the healthcare surcharge by debit or credit card.

You’ll be asked for:

  • the start and end dates on your certificate of sponsorship, if you have one
  • your course dates, if you’re applying as a student

Family members

When you apply, you’ll need to give your own details and those of your dependants, if they’re applying at the same time.

You’ll also need the details of anyone you’re applying to join or remain with in the UK who is already here, unless:

  • they’re a UK citizen

  • they have EU settled status

  • they have permission to stay in the UK permanently

You’ll need their visa expiry date if you’re joining someone in the UK (or IHS reference number if they have one).

Finish your visa or immigration application

  1. You’ll be sent an email with an IHS reference number. This will also be shown on screen when you’ve paid. You can only use this number once - you’ll need to get another one if you reapply.

  2. Finish your application form and pay your visa or immigration application fee.
